NEW 2025 WGU C959 DISCRETE MATH
Q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S



Proposition - ANSWER T/F statement


exclusive or - ANSWER AꚚB



inclusive or/disjunction - ANSWER AꓦB



conjunction - ANSWER AꓥB


What is the precedence for compound propositions? - ANSWER quantifier >
not > and > or > conditional/bi-conditional


Rows in truth table with N variables? - ANSWER 2^N


When are conditionals true/false? - ANSWER If p(T) then q(T) = T
If p(T) then q(F) = F
If p(F) then q(T) = T
If p(F) then q(F) = T


Biconditional - ANSWER iff, ↔

, tautology - ANSWER compound proposition that is always true regardless of
TV.


contradiction - ANSWER compound proposition that is always false,
regardless of TV


converse - ANSWER Proposition: if p then q
" ": if q then p


contrapositive - ANSWER proposition: if p then q"
": if not q then not p.


inverse - ANSWER proposition: if p then q"
": if not p then not q


logical equivalence - ANSWER Two compound propositions have the same TV
regardless of TVs of individual propositions. ≡ .



De Morgan's Laws - ANSWER ¬( p ꓦ q) ≡ (¬p ꓥ ¬q)

(¬p ꓥ ¬q) ≡¬( p ꓦ q)



Idempotent Laws - ANSWER p ꓦ p ≡ p

pꓥp≡p



Associative Laws - ANSWER (p ꓦ q) ꓦ r ≡ p ꓦ (q ꓦ r)

(p ꓥ q) ꓥ r ≡ p ꓥ (q ꓥ r)
